You can adapt this file completely to your liking, but it should at least contain the root `toctree` directive. stglib Documentation ==================== This package contains code to process data from a variety of oceanographic instrumentation, consistent with the procedures of the USGS Coastal/Marine Hazards and Resources Program (formerly Coastal and Marine Geology Program). stglib serves two distinct but related purposes: 1. A library to import data into xarray Datasets, which can be manipulated in an interactive Python environment (e.g., IPython, Jupyter notebooks). 2. A series of run scripts to process data into CF-compliant netCDF files for release to the public.
